Chain dropping?
#1
I'm having an issue on my CX bike. Which is shimano with 38/48. On the last 2 rides when I'm in the lowest gear on the cassette my chain drops off the small chain ring. It doesn't happen on the 2nd from lowest gear on the cassette.

I decided that maybe my rear mech was limited enough so perhaps was pulling the chain off at an angle. Therefore I played with the Lo limiter screw and indexing adjustment to ensure that wasn't the case. On on my bike stand it was fine but once riding the bike again it dropped? Given that it has only just started happening could be be wear related? My chain is becoming loose? If that is the case then why doesn't it drop on on the 2nd lowest gear where the chain has more slake? Perhaps my chain ring has worn so it is easier for the chain to drop off? Maybe i need to adjust the angle of the rear derailleur to the cassette? Any help is appreciated.
